[cl-debian] Bug#373697: clisp_1:2.38-5 (ia64/unstable): FTBFS: [interpreted.mem] Aborted

Package: clisp Version: 1:2.38-5 Severity: serious Hi Peter, The latest clisp package is failing to build on arm, ia64, and sparc, each with a different error. Of these, arm and ia64 are currently release-critical architectures, which means the failures are preventing the fix for 346164 from propagating to testing. The failure on ia64 is: [...] echo '(setq *clhs-root-default* "http://www.lisp.org/HyperSpec/")' >> config.lisp ./lisp.run -B . -N locale -Efile UTF-8 -Eterminal UTF-8 -Emisc 1:1 -norc -m 1400KW -x "(and (load \"init.lisp\") (sys::%saveinitmem) (ext::exit)) (ext::exit t)" make[1]: *** [interpreted.mem] Aborted [...] A full build log can be found at <http://buildd.debian.org/fetch.php?pkg=clisp&arch=ia64&ver=1%3A2.38-5&stamp=1149744021&file=log>. The arm failure looks like it may have been a temporarily broken header file on arm, or it may be a bad #define in clisp. The sparc one is completely different from the other two; it's not currently a release-critical issue, but should be treated with a high priority since sparc may be re-added as a release candidate soon. -- Steve Langasek Give me a lever long enough and a Free OS Debian Developer to set it on, and I can move the world. vorlon@debian.org http://www.debian.org/

Hello Steve, Alle Thursday 15 June 2006 07:26, Steve Langasek ha scritto:
The failure on ia64 is:
[...] echo '(setq *clhs-root-default* "http://www.lisp.org/HyperSpec/")'
config.lisp ./lisp.run -B . -N locale -Efile UTF-8 -Eterminal UTF-8 -Emisc 1:1 -norc -m 1400KW -x "(and (load \"init.lisp\") (sys::%saveinitmem) (ext::exit)) (ext::exit t)" make[1]: *** [interpreted.mem] Aborted
For this I could experiment a little and found a workaround: use -O0 to compile :-(. I opened a bug in the clisp bts: https://sourceforge.net/tracker/?func=detail&atid=101355&aid=1506857&group_id=1355
The arm failure looks like it may have been a temporarily broken header file on arm, or it may be a bad #define in clisp.
I'm trying to build clisp on leisner.debian.org at the moment, but progress seems slow.
The sparc one is completely different from the other two; it's not currently a release-critical issue, but should be treated with a high priority since sparc may be re-added as a release candidate soon.
I fear that without access to a sid chroot on sparc it will be impossible for me to go and fix this bug. A similar bug was opened for powerpc (#364688) and that I can not reproduce on any powerpc machine I have access to. My gut feeling is that with -O0 they too would disappear, so I'll wait for the results of the mips compile and then upload a package that forces -O0 on ia64, sparc and powerpc.
Groetjes, Peter -- signature -at- pvaneynd.mailworks.org http://www.livejournal.com/users/pvaneynd/ "God, root, what is difference?" Pitr | "God is more forgiving." Dave Aronson|

Hi Peter, Thanks for the upload. On Fri, Jun 16, 2006 at 08:15:53AM +0200, Peter Van Eynde wrote:
[...] echo '(setq *clhs-root-default* "http://www.lisp.org/HyperSpec/")'
config.lisp ./lisp.run -B . -N locale -Efile UTF-8 -Eterminal UTF-8 -Emisc 1:1 -norc -m 1400KW -x "(and (load \"init.lisp\") (sys::%saveinitmem) (ext::exit)) (ext::exit t)" make[1]: *** [interpreted.mem] Aborted
For this I could experiment a little and found a workaround: use -O0 to compile :-(. I opened a bug in the clisp bts: https://sourceforge.net/tracker/?func=detail&atid=101355&aid=1506857&group_id=1355
Hmm, the latest ia64 upload seems to be failing with a different error: [...] *** - UNIX error while GETWD: " [...] http://buildd.debian.org/fetch.php?pkg=clisp&arch=ia64&ver=1%3A2.38-6&stamp=1150624217&file=log I have no idea what that means, hopefully you do.
The sparc one is completely different from the other two; it's not currently a release-critical issue, but should be treated with a high priority since sparc may be re-added as a release candidate soon.
I fear that without access to a sid chroot on sparc it will be impossible for me to go and fix this bug.
You should have access to the sid chroot on vore for this, except that vore doesn't seem to be responsive right now. :/ -- Steve Langasek Give me a lever long enough and a Free OS Debian Developer to set it on, and I can move the world. vorlon@debian.org http://www.debian.org/

Hello Steve, Alle Sunday 18 June 2006 20:46, Steve Langasek ha scritto:
Hmm, the latest ia64 upload seems to be failing with a different error:
[...] *** - UNIX error while GETWD: " [...]
http://buildd.debian.org/fetch.php?pkg=clisp&arch=ia64&ver=1%3A2.38-6&stamp=1150624217&file=log
I have no idea what that means, hopefully you do.
This is strange as the build-by-hand on merulo worked. I've asked to install the build-depends on clisp on that machine so I can a 'real' debuild.
You should have access to the sid chroot on vore for this, except that vore doesn't seem to be responsive right now. :/
This has been the case for quite some time already :-(. Groetjes, Peter -- signature -at- pvaneynd.mailworks.org http://www.livejournal.com/users/pvaneynd/ "God, root, what is difference?" Pitr | "God is more forgiving." Dave Aronson|

Your message dated Sun, 18 Jun 2006 02:32:10 -0700 with message-id <E1Frtda-0006MV-O6@spohr.debian.org> and subject line Bug#373697: fixed in clisp 1:2.38-6 has caused the attached Bug report to be marked as done. This means that you claim that the problem has been dealt with. If this is not the case it is now your responsibility to reopen the Bug report if necessary, and/or fix the problem forthwith. (NB: If you are a system administrator and have no idea what I am talking about this indicates a serious mail system misconfiguration somewhere. Please contact me immediately.) Debian bug tracking system administrator (administrator, Debian Bugs database)
participants (4)
-
owner@bugs.debian.org
-
Peter Van Eynde
-
Peter Van Eynde
-
Steve Langasek